One of the key challenges organizations face when creating training videos is the time and effort required to convert written content into engaging visual formats. This is where a Text to Video Converter without Watermark, powered by AI, becomes invaluable. This technology enables organizations to convert written training materials, manuals, or instructions into high-quality videos seamlessly.
AI-powered Text to Video Converters can analyze the written content and automatically generate visuals, animations, and voice-overs that align with the provided text. This eliminates the need for manual video creation, reducing both the time and cost associated with traditional video production methods. Moreover, the AI algorithms can adapt to different learning styles, making the videos more engaging and effective.
